Household of Sir John PAULET III

He is married to Alice PAULET.

They got married June 1468 at Basing, Hampshire, England, he was 16 years old.


Child(ren):

  1. Richard PAULET  ± 1481-????
  2. William PAULET  1483-1572
  3. Katherine PAULET  1488-1510
  4. Thomas PAULET  ± 1477-????
  5. John SAINT PAUL  ± 1478-????
  6. Eleanor PAULET  1479-1508 
  7. George PAULETT  1492-1558
